Transaction d56e84d61afb984c3c2990d2e89cb2535c6098c670c787746ad55f7169be802a

1 Input
2 Outputs
  • d56e84d61afb984c3c2990d2e89cb2535c6098c670c787746ad55f7169be802a:0
  • value  3231034
    address  36uqbpcmgC8vr5SRU3NdRP7oaU6S7d8GFc
  • d56e84d61afb984c3c2990d2e89cb2535c6098c670c787746ad55f7169be802a:1
  • value  109959299
    address  374ZrADHnVacT98ZyQ3yTK7dN7DoD3WxL7